About Nikolaus Harnoncourt

  • Nikolaus Harnoncourt (Johann Nikolaus Graf [Count] de la Fontaine und d'Harnoncourt-Unverzagt; 6 December 1929 – 5 March 2016) was an Austrian conductor, particularly known for his historically informed performances of music from the Classical era and earlier.
  • Starting out as a classical cellist, he founded his own period instrument ensemble, Concentus Musicus Wien, in the 1950s, and became a pioneer of the Early Music movement.
  • Around 1970, Harnoncourt started to conduct opera and concert performances, soon leading renowned international symphony orchestras, and appearing at leading concert halls, operatic venues and festivals.
  • His repertoire then widened to include composers of the 19th and 20th centuries.
  • In 2001 and 2003, he conducted the Vienna New Year's Concert.
  • Harnoncourt was also the author of several books, mostly on subjects of performance history and musical aesthetics.
